无法解析模块"tailwindcss/nesting"是一个常见的错误,这通常发生在使用Tailwind CSS框架的项目中。"tailwindcss/nesting"是Tailwind CSS的一个特性,用于实现类似于嵌套规则的样式编写方式。
解决该问题的方法是确保项目中安装了正确的Tailwind CSS版本以及相关的依赖项。首先,确认在项目的package.json文件中已经添加了必要的依赖项,并且执行了正确的安装命令。例如,可以在命令行中运行以下命令来安装Tailwind CSS及其相关的依赖项:
npm install tailwindcss postcss autoprefixer
安装完成后,确保已经创建了正确的配置文件,通常是一个名为tailwind.config.js的文件。在该配置文件中,需要添加相应的插件和配置,以启用"tailwindcss/nesting"特性。以下是一个基本的配置文件示例:
module.exports = {
purge: [],
darkMode: false, // or 'media' or 'class'
theme: {
extend: {},
},
variants: {
extend: {},
},
plugins: [
require('tailwindcss/nesting'),
// 其他插件...
],
}
完成这些配置后,重新编译项目的CSS文件,以确保"tailwindcss/nesting"模块被正确解析。这可以通过运行相应的构建命令来完成,例如使用Webpack或Gulp等构建工具。
总结起来,要解决"无法解析模块"tailwindcss/nesting""错误,需要进行以下步骤:
推荐的腾讯云产品: 腾讯云提供了一系列的云计算产品,以下是一些相关的产品以及其介绍链接地址:
请注意,这仅是一些示例,并不涵盖所有腾讯云的云计算产品。具体选择适用于不同场景和需求的产品,需要根据实际情况进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云